WebRed-shouldered Hawks are among the noisiest of North American raptors, with a repertoire of at least seven different calls. Their distinctive calls are often mimicked by Blue Jays. … Web12. nov 2024 · Red-shouldered Hawks (Buteo lineatus) are fairly easy to identify by sound. Listen for a LOUD “kee-ahh,” with the second note descending in pitch. The “kee-aah” call …
